
Course Summary
Credit Type:
Dates Offered:
Credit Recommendation & Competencies
Level Credits (SH) Subject
Lower-Division Baccalaureate 2 Introduction to Computing or Introduction to Programming
The minimum passing score for this exam is 75 percent.


This module sets out essential concepts and skills relating to the ability to use computational thinking and coding to create simple computer programs.Theory and skills based test containing 36 measuring points.

Skills Measured:

Understand key concepts relating to computing and the typical activities involved in creating a program; understand and use computational thinking techniques like problem decomposition, pattern recognition, abstraction and algorithms to analyse a problem and develop solutions; write, test and modify algorithms for a program using flowcharts and pseudocode; understand key principles and terms associated with coding and the importance of well-structured and documented code; understand and use programming constructs like variables, data types, and logic in a program; improve efficiency and functionality by using iteration, conditional statements, procedures and functions, as well as events and commands in a program; and test and debug a program and ensure it meets requirements before release.
Instruction & Assessment
Supplemental Materials